

Walk-on from Hebron, CT. Attended RHAM HS. Averaged 27 ppg as a senior and led the Sachems to the Class M semifinals.
Prior to attending UConn he attended the United States Military Academy at West Point but left after one year following the death of his father.
Played in two games - against St. John's in the final game of the 1994 regular-season, and against Rider in the first round of the 1994 NCAA tournament. Earned a ring as a member of UConn's '93-94 Big East Regular Season Championship team.
Paralyzed from the waist down following a car accident on I-84 East near Veron, CT on March 24, 1995. Now works at RHAM Middle School as an educational assistant. Also the head varsity basketball coach at RHAM after assisting former coach Frank Schmidt for 4 seasons. He frequently speaks publicly about the dangers of drinking and driving.
